Hardback. Condition: New. This multilingual volume delves into multimodal literacy within educational contexts,exploring its significance across diverse cultural settings. From Singapore's integrationof multimodal meaning-making into the English language syllabus to Slovenia'sreevaluation of pictorial semiotic sources in primary school textbooks, each chapteroffers nuanced perspectives on implementation and impact. Contributors illuminatemethods to enhance students' understanding of multimodality and genre, advocatefor audio description in language education, and explore multimodal texts' role in historicaleducation. Through theoretical discourse and practical illustrations, the bookelucidates how multimodal texts foster student agency and enrich learning experiences.Offering insights into methodologies and pedagogical approaches, it equips educatorsto integrate multimodal practices effectively. By highlighting the transformative potentialof multimodal literacy, this work contributes to ongoing scholarly conversations ineducation, prompting a reevaluation of traditional literacy in the digital era.
